Abstract

The utility model discloses a kind of novel ball to steep radiator structure, including lamp cap and lampshade, the upper connection connection of the lamp cap and lamp body, the lower openings of the lamp body are connected with radiator, and the bottom centre position of the radiator is equipped with protrusion, the bottom connection of the lampshade and radiator, the radiator is integrally formed, and the protrusion of radiator is equipped with the aperture for being used for wearing electric wire, is close to be provided with aluminum substrate in the protrusion, LED light source is provided with the aluminum substrate.The novel ball steeps radiator structure, and radiator is integrally formed, it is easier to is installed, cost is low, and heat dissipation effect is more preferable;Aluminum substrate is directly anchored in the protrusion in the middle part of radiator, is so more prone to radiate, radiating rate higher.

Embodiment
The following is a combination of the drawings in the embodiments of the present utility model, and the technical scheme in the embodiment of the utility model is carried out Clearly and completely describe, it is clear that the described embodiments are only a part of the embodiments of the utility model, rather than whole Embodiment.Based on the embodiment in the utility model, those of ordinary skill in the art are without making creative work All other embodiments obtained, shall fall within the protection scope of the present invention.
The utility model provides a kind of novel ball bubble radiator structure as shown in Figure 1, including lamp cap 1 and lampshade 6, described Lamp cap 1 is connected with the upper connection of lamp body 2, and the lower openings of the lamp body 2 are connected with radiator 3, the bottom of the radiator 3 Centre position is equipped with protrusion 5, and the lampshade 6 is connected with the bottom of radiator 3, and the radiator 3 is integrally formed, and radiator 3 Protrusion 5 be equipped with and be used to wear the aperture 4 of electric wire, be close to aluminum substrate is installed on described raised 5, be provided with the aluminum substrate LED light source.
A kind of novel ball bubble radiator structure provided by the utility model, radiator 3 are integrally formed, it is easier to are installed, cost It is low, and heat dissipation effect is more preferable;Aluminum substrate is directly anchored in the protrusion 5 at the middle part of radiator 3, is so more prone to radiate, and is dissipated Thermal velocity higher.
